It reveals the texture of a wall, the depth of an opening, and the silent passage of time within a space. In works as distinct as those of <a href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/office\/tadao-ando-architect-and-associates\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Tadao Ando<\/a> and <a href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/office\/alvar-aalto\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Alvar Aalto<\/a>, daylight appears as an essential material of design: in some cases, guiding the eye toward contemplation; in others, making spaces feel more human, welcoming, and connected to everyday life.<\/p>\n<p>When handled with precision, natural light also guides the body, alters proportions, builds atmospheres, and can transform seemingly simple situations into experiences of almost transcendental intensity. A slit of light on a wall, the soft brightness of a reading room, or the changing path of the sun across a courtyard suggest that designing with light means thinking about perception, movement, and the time people spend in a space. Even in contemporary architecture&#8217;s highly technological context, daylight remains one of the most direct ways to connect architecture, environment, and everyday experience.<\/p>\n<p>This understanding of natural light as an active material of design is at the center of <a href=\"https:\/\/www.daylightandarchitecture.com\/lightoftomorrow\/?utm_medium=website&amp;utm_source=archdaily.com\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\">Light of Tomorrow<\/a> by <a href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/tag\/velux\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">VELUX<\/a>, a biennial international competition that, since 2004, has invited architecture students from around the world to explore the potential of daylight in the creation of more sensitive, sustainable spaces that are connected to their environment. In its 12th edition, held in 2026, the competition received 539 projects from 345 architecture schools across every continent. Demonstrating the global reach of the initiative, the numbers reveal the interest of a generation of architects in training in recognizing natural light as a tool for rethinking the relationship between architecture, well-being, climate, and everyday life.<\/p>\n<p><a class=\"js-image-size__link lazy-anchor\" href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/1042692\/how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light\/6a3a79f16c384816a744240f-how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light-image\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\"><img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"How a New Generation of Architects Is Designing with Natural Light - Image 4 of 7\" data-nr-picture-id=\"6a3a79f16c384816a744240f\" height=\"427\" itemprop=\"image\" loading=\"lazy\" longdesc=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/1042692\/how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light\/6a3a79f16c384816a744240f-how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light-image\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light_3.jpg\" width=\"640\"\/>2024 Presentations. Image Courtesy of VELUX<\/a><\/p>\n<p>Under the broad theme <a href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/tag\/light\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Light<\/a> of Tomorrow, each participating team was free to interpret it from the perspectives they considered most relevant, including aesthetics, functionality, sustainability, and the interaction between the building and its surroundings. This openness allowed the projects to approach natural light not only as a physical phenomenon, but also as a cultural, environmental, and social experience. The result was a diverse range of proposals investigating how daylight can respond to different contexts, scales, and ways of inhabiting space.<\/p>\n<p>From the full pool of submissions, eight projects were awarded: five with regional distinctions, following the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/tag\/uia\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">UIA<\/a> world regions, and three with special category prizes. Image Courtesy of VELUX<\/a>Jury Notes<\/p>\n<p>The international jury, composed of architects and educators from different countries, included James Carpenter, United States; Liene J\u0101kobsone, Latvia; N\u00edall McLaughlin, Ireland; Oya Atalay Franck, Switzerland; Elena Arregui Jaeger, Spain; and Doris W\u00e4lchli, Switzerland.<\/p>\n<p>The collective reading of the projects revealed a shared direction that goes beyond technical quality or formal inventiveness. In many of the awarded works, natural light appears as a starting point for discussing broader themes: memory, climate, the transformation of existing buildings, collective spaces, environmental comfort, and forms of coexistence. In the words of the jury, the projects &#8220;face the challenges and show us the way forward.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p>Architect Niall McLaughlin was even more specific in describing what unified the awarded projects: &#8220;A very simple everyday experience, where people managed to capture the way daylight operates in an ordinary sense and weave it into everyday life through direct, objective, yet lyrical responses.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p><a class=\"js-image-size__link lazy-anchor\" href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/1042692\/how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light\/6a3a79eb338e8e017f581b01-how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light-image\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\"><img decoding=\"async\" alt=\"How a New Generation of Architects Is Designing with Natural Light - Image 5 of 7\" data-nr-picture-id=\"6a3a79eb338e8e017f581b01\" height=\"427\" itemprop=\"image\" loading=\"lazy\" longdesc=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/1042692\/how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light\/6a3a79eb338e8e017f581b01-how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light-image\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/06\/how-a-new-generation-of-architects-is-designing-with-natural-light_5.jpg\" width=\"640\"\/>2024 Regional Winners. Image Courtesy of VELUX<\/a><\/p>\n<p>This combination of everyday simplicity and spatial intensity seems to summarize one of the competition&#8217;s main contributions. The winning projects expand the role of natural light beyond technical performance or visual effect, showing how daylight can help create more sensitive connections between buildings, people, and their environments.<\/p>\n<p data-start=\"1113\" data-end=\"1683\">The eight winning projects will be presented live during the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.archdaily.com\/tag\/uia\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">UIA<\/a> World Congress of Architects in Barcelona.
